Awarding the Certificate of "National Gratitude" to the relatives of martyr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an

(PLVN) - Martyr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an sacrificed his life while performing patrol duties to control security and order, leaving behind a 31-year-old wife and a 5-year-old child suffering from a serious illness.

On April 4, Major General Tran Duc Tai, Deputy Director of Ho Chi Minh City Police Department, chaired the ceremony to announce the Prime Minister's Decision and award the "Fatherland's Gratitude" Certificate to the relatives of martyr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an - former officer of the Traffic Police Team, Hoc Mon District Police.

He died on January 2, 2020 while performing patrol and control duties to ensure security and order in the area.

To promptly recognize and encourage the martyrs' families, the Standing Committee of the Party Committee and the Board of Directors of the City Police Department directed the urgent completion of the dossier and report to the Ministry of Public Security, which was signed by the Prime Minister to grant the Certificate of National Merit.

The ceremony took place in a solemn and emotional atmosphere, right at the time when the whole country is looking forward to the 50th Anniversary of the Liberation of the South and National Reunification (April 30, 1975 - April 30, 2025).

Previously, on the night of December 31, 2019, Lieutenant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an and a number of officers from Task Force 363, Hoc Mon District Police, conducted a patrol to handle violations according to the assigned plan. At this time, the task force received a report that a group of young people were gathering to drive and disturb public order on National Highway 22, so they immediately arrived at the scene.

When arriving at Song Hanh - National Highway 22, the Task Force discovered a group of young men driving 8-10 motorbikes in a group at high speed, revving their engines, causing disorder. The Task Force signaled for the vehicles to stop for inspection and handling, but some of the subjects turned around and ran away.

Among them, two subjects were riding motorbikes towards the working group at high speed. One vehicle passed the working group and even hit Lieutenant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an, causing him to fall unconscious on the road. The subject then abandoned the motorbike and left the scene.

Martyr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an sacrificed his life, leaving behind a 31-year-old wife and a 5-year-old child who is suffering from a serious illness.

Lieutenant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an was taken to Hospital 115 for emergency treatment but died from a traumatic brain injury. Later, Lieutenant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an was promoted from lieutenant to senior lieutenant 2 years ahead of schedule...


Martyr Nguyen Pham Thanh Nhan sacrificed his life, leaving behind his wife, 31 years old, and a small child (5 years old) who is suffering from a serious illness, diagnosed with acute lymphoblastic leukemia (C91.0). Since comrade Nhan sacrificed his life, his wife has been a housewife, helping her parents with their business and taking care of their child, with an unstable income. Now the child has acute lymphoblastic leukemia, requiring long-term treatment with huge costs...
